Soccer Certificate templates are essential tools for recognizing and rewarding achievements in the sport. They serve as tangible proof of accomplishments and can be valuable additions to a player’s resume or portfolio. When creating a professional soccer certificate template, it’s crucial to consider design elements that convey professionalism and trust.
Design Elements for Professional Soccer Certificate Templates

Font Selection:
Clarity and Readability: Opt for fonts that are easy to read, especially in smaller sizes. Serif fonts like Times New Roman or Garamond can add a classic and formal touch, while sans-serif fonts like Arial or Helvetica offer a more modern and clean aesthetic.
Consistency: Use the same font throughout the template for a cohesive look. Avoid mixing too many different fonts, as this can create visual clutter and detract from the overall professionalism.
Layout and Composition:
Balance and Symmetry: Ensure that the elements on the certificate are balanced and symmetrical. This creates a sense of order and harmony.
White Space: Use white space effectively to create a clean and uncluttered design. Avoid overcrowding the certificate with too much text or imagery.
Hierarchy: Establish a clear hierarchy of information by using different font sizes and weights. The most important information, such as the recipient’s name and the award, should be prominently displayed.
Color Scheme:
Team Colors: Incorporate the team’s colors into the design to create a sense of affiliation and loyalty.
Contrast: Use colors that contrast well with each other to ensure readability. Avoid using colors that are too similar, as this can make the text difficult to read.
Professionalism: Choose colors that convey professionalism and trust. Avoid using bright or garish colors that can appear unprofessional.
Imagery:
Relevant Imagery: Use images that are relevant to the sport of soccer. This could include soccer balls, players, or trophies.
High-Quality Images: Ensure that the images are of high quality and resolution. Pixelated or blurry images can detract from the overall professionalism of the certificate.
Placement: Place images strategically to enhance the overall design. Avoid placing images in a way that obscures important text.
Text Content:
Clear and Concise: Write clear and concise text that is easy to understand. Avoid using jargon or technical terms that may not be familiar to the recipient.
Formal Language: Use formal language that is appropriate for a certificate. Avoid using slang or colloquialisms.
Consistency: Use consistent formatting throughout the text, including font size, style, and spacing.
Additional Tips for Creating Professional Soccer Certificate Templates
Proofread Carefully: Proofread the certificate carefully to ensure that there are no errors in spelling or grammar.
Consider Customization: If possible, consider customizing the certificate for each recipient. This can make the certificate feel more personal and special.
Print on High-Quality Paper: Print the certificate on high-quality paper to give it a professional appearance.
Frame the Certificate: Framing the certificate can help to preserve it and make it a more valuable keepsake.
